Clusters of clary flowersImage via WikipediaClary sage has a wonderful sweet, herby aroma. It’s been used as a healing herb for centuries, and in the form of clary sage essential oil, it’s effective for stress and tension.

Researchers report that clary sage oil regulates the pituitary gland, and it’s recommended for imbalances of the menstrual cycle. For menstrual pain, dilute a couple of drops into a tablespoon of any carrier oil, and rub it onto your tummy.
Benefits of this oil on the body are: beneficial in menstrual and circulatory problems, as well as for varicose veins.

Clary sage gives you a wonderful sensation of relaxation, and is useful in overcoming depression.

Aromatherapy for depression of the minor, temporary sort can be very effective.  Scents do alter out moods by triggering past memories and making us breathe deeper and thus get more oxygen into our bodies. 

An aromatherapy massage is good for uplifting any mood, depressed or not.  But with the clinical depression that never goes away, you need to see medical help of all kinds.  And, most importantly, you need to take a deep look at yourself and your lifestyle.

Part of clinical depression is not being able to sleep properly, if at all.  Aromatherapy can help you relax and get drowsy to sleep, whether it’s a few drops of lavender oil on your pillow or soothing aromatherapy bath.  So, in that way, aromatherapy for depression can help a depressed person get badly needed rest.

When you combat depression, you need to look at everything in your life, from what you eat to who your “friends” are.  In order to lift the weight of depression, you will need to eat healthy food, exercises regularly, don’t take events so seriously and to allow yourself a treat, like a few drops of aromatherapy oil in the bath. 

You also need to keep track of what others tell you or what you tell yourself - find ways to relieve everyday stress. If your job is literally giving you nightmares, see what you can do to either change that job or better cope with it.  If you have a partner who is unsupportive and even verbally abusive, leave them. 

If your own thoughts are abusive, you can leave, then, too and practice thinking good things about yourself.  It takes a lot of practice, but it can be done, even if you can do it for only ten minutes a day, the good thoughts will sink down into your subconscious beliefs.

Although you shouldn’t rely on aromatherapy for treatment for depression - it’s a clinical condition and you need to be treated by a doctor, you can use aromatherapy too, and it can make a difference.
